## Building Access — Spares Room (Hullbrook Annex)

Contractors: the spare hardware room is down the east corridor on the ground floor, third door on the left. Sign in at the front desk first and grab a visitor lanyard. Anything you take out, jot it in the blue logbook — yes, even the little stuff. The door self-locks, so don't wedge it. To get in, punch in the code below.

staff pass of hagug-taguf = bdg-HJ-9

**Ticket: Sweeper config drifted again on Quillhaven prod**

Hey folks — the orphaned-resource sweeper in Quillhaven has drifted from what we baselined last quarter. Someone bumped the scan interval and loosened the age threshold directly on the box, so it's now deleting stuff way more aggressively than staging. Support has seen three complaints about vanished scratch volumes this week. Please don't hand-edit prod; route changes through the Marrowlight pipeline. The values currently live on the host are as follows.

service settings:
ralael:
  pin: 7453
  tenant: zorath
  seal: seal_087806e4
  metrics_host: metrics.ralael.paliqworks.example
  standby_team: fraath
  escalation: praok-istiel
  nonce: 10e083

### Step 4: Migrate assignment records

Export existing bucket assignments from the legacy Splitroute service using `splitroute export --all`. The new Forklane assignment service expects the same schema, so no transform is needed. Import with `forklane import assignments.ndjson`, then verify counts match. Forklane reads and writes assignments through its dedicated database, reachable via the following connection string:

warehouse DSN: mongodb://istix_svc:RCv8jf1@db-c640.nelvrocloud.example:5432/fenmir

Hey Mirelle — handing off the Verdra greenhouse controller before the 4.2 cut. The humidity sensors in bay three are drifting about 0.8% per week; I added a recalibration job that runs nightly, so don't let anyone disable the scheduler. Release notes draft is in the shared folder. If the calibration vault locks you out during the release window, the recovery passphrase you'll need is right below.

strongbox words: druath-quenael